My first Honda car - have had 2 CB750s in the past, one withover 100K, which is a lot of miles on a bike. This car is gorgeous. I wish it had another 50-100 HP, but I don't want to sacrifice driveability, plus this tiny Vtec, while not fast, is peppy enough and it runs fine on 87 octane, delivering 35-40 mpg. The wheels are factory Honda that I upgraded to, with a set of Michelin Pilots 215/45/17. Sticks like glue. You know, I thought my Toyotas were nice (they certainly are reliable), but this is a step up for sure. Now for some LED rear lights and an HID kit up front (suggestions on the HID kits?). I'll try to post some pix. Love that Royal Blue.

but nice pic man, its a great car! as for HID, i would also sugggest a retrofit.
like my car:
but if thats out of ur budget, regular HIDs are fine.
i would stick with 4300k and IF YOU HAVE to, i wouldnt go with anythign above 6000k. the hight you go, the less light output u get. simple.
as for LED rears, i wouldnt do it. ur OEM tails look best IMO, dont FK it up.
